About this spot

One of Tokyo's most venerable ancient temples, said to have been founded in the Nara period. Notable features include the thatched-roof gate and a National Treasure statue of Shakyamuni Buddha. Blessed with abundant natural spring water, the temple gate is lined with approximately 20 soba restaurants. The aroma of freshly ground soba and the charm of the merchant street with its water wheels and souvenir shops make it feel like a miniature journey.

Tips

On weekends, queues at soba restaurants form after noon. Aiming for 11 AM entry is your best bet. After your visit, enjoy the specialty soba manju (sweet buns) while strolling.
